1. Explore the Buffalo and Erie County Naval & Military Park

Located on the shores of Lake Erie, the Buffalo and Erie County Naval & Military Park is a must-visit attraction for history enthusiasts. This park features several decommissioned naval vessels, including the USS The Sullivans and the USS Little Rock. Visitors can take guided tours of these ships and learn about their role in American military history.

4. Indulge in Local Cuisine at Food Trucks and Restaurants

Buffalo is famous for its culinary scene, particularly its iconic dish - buffalo wings. Food trucks and restaurants across the city serve up delicious variations of this beloved snack along with other local specialties such as beef on weck and sponge candy.

5. Visit Canalside: Buffalo's Waterfront Destination

Canalside is a vibrant waterfront district that offers an array of activities and events throughout the year. From kayaking on the Buffalo River to attending concerts and festivals, Canalside provides endless entertainment options for visitors of all ages.

What makes Buffalo NY famous? Buffalo is famous for several reasons, including its architectural heritage, chicken wings, sports teams (such as the Buffalo Bills), and its proximity to Niagara Falls.

What is the nicest part of Buffalo New York? Elmwood Village is often considered one of the nicest neighborhoods in Buffalo. Known for its tree-lined streets, charming homes, and eclectic mix of shops and restaurants, Elmwood Village offers a unique and welcoming atmosphere.
